Common sense has always been to just pick the winner in the "Big" one and forget the spread ( 31-3-3 ATS ) so whos to argue with those results ? Still with us , good ditch the spread .
We dont make the rules , and we shouldnt break them either now with that being said I have noticed thru the years that offensive powerhouses have most people thinking that the points are going to flow like the river Jordan when it really goes the other way ( St. Louis - 17 / Oakland - 21 ) , and the same goes for powerful defensive clubs cause they tend to score like its raining quarters ( Baltimore - 34 / Tampa Bay - 48 ) .
My biggest lay has always been the halftime lines , because at halftime no one has time to change the line ( big-money ) and the edge is gone for the books because they didnt see anything you didnt in the first-half and keep in mind that the team leading at halftime has won 32 of the 37 bowls !
Over / Unders have been a crap-shoot at best in the big game ( 19/17 ) and it takes sound judgement to land that fish.
